Spatially Inhomogeneous Triplet Pairing Order and Josephson Diode Effect Induced by Frustrated Spin Textures
Frustrated spin textures generate anisotropic Josephson couplings between d vectors in triplet superconductors, stabilizing spatially varying pairing orders and producing a diode effect.

Claims
Frustrated spin textures can generate anisotropic Josephson couplings between d vectors that can stabilize spatially varying pairing orders in spin triplet superconductors. Josephson tunneling through frustrated spin textures can produce a Josephson diode effect originating either from nonvanishing spin chirality in the barrier or from antisymmetric Josephson coupling between noncollinear d vectors.
The premise that coupling to a local exchange field composed of frustrated spin moments produces an effective tunneling of itinerant electrons that depends on the underlying spin configurations at the barrier in the manner required to generate the anisotropic couplings and diode effect, as obtained via T-matrix expansion (abstract).
Frustrated spin textures induce anisotropic Josephson couplings that stabilize inhomogeneous triplet pairing orders and enable a Josephson diode effect via T-matrix modeled tunneling.
